viperchaos

  博客园 :: 首页 :: 博问 :: 闪存 :: 新随笔 :: 联系 :: 订阅 订阅 :: 管理 ::

在看深入理解计算机系统这本书,要用到csapp.h  csapp.c文件,不知道如何使用,老外的书都喜欢自己弄个头文件比较方便,摸索了一下。

把这两个文件放在系统的头文件下(ubuntu下是\usr\lib)。方法如下:

csapp.h  csapp.c放在\home\chao     将csapp.h  csapp.c把文件放到\usr\lib下

然后在csapp.h里面最后一行添加:

#include <csapp.c>

拷贝步骤如下:

 

unix>cd \usr\lib
unix>cp \home\chao\csapp.h    .
unix>cp \home\chao\csapp.c

 

 

csapp.c文件中有关于线程中部分,gcc编译的时候必须带 -lpthread,否则会出错的,在这里感谢些涛哥。

最后在使用的时候,在文件头添加#include <csapp.h>应该就没问题了

参考资料:
1.http://www.cublog.cn/u1/46016/showart_492066.html 

posted on 2010-11-22 23:18  viperchaos  阅读(2102)  评论(0编辑  收藏  举报